First step is to get him FULL thyroid, including thyroid antibodies, vitamin D, folate, ferritin and B12 levels tested
Recommended that all thyroid blood tests early morning, ideally just before 9am, only drink water between waking and test
This gives highest TSH, lowest FT4 and most consistent results. (Patient to patient tip)
